Note: The average treatment times above have been observed during research
and tests. Individual treatment times may vary from person to person.
Note: Fully charged batteries offer at least 320 flashes at intensity 5. How long
you can use the appliance depends on the size of the area to be treated and
the intensity setting used.

intended treatment areas

The appliance is intended to treat unwanted hairs on the underarms,
shoulders, back, chest, arms, pubic area (excluding the scrotum) and legs.

Using the appliance on the shoulders, chest, back and legs

If you use the appliance to treat your shoulders, chest, back and legs you
may have to recharge the appliance during the treatment. This is normal.
How long you can use the appliance depends on the size of the treatment
area and the intensity setting used.
Tip: If you want to treat your back and your shoulders, you require the help of
your partner or a friend to guarantee complete coverage and best results.
Tip: The back and chest are often tanned. Take special care to select the
appropriate intensity for treating the tanned skin to prevent skin reactions.

how to achieve optimal results

-
It is normal that hairs are still visible after the first few treatments
(see chapter 'Introduction', section 'Working principle' for more information).
-
To remove all hairs successfully and prevent the hair follicle from
becoming active again, the treatments have to be repeated once every
two weeks for the first two to three months. Your skin should be
smooth and hair-free by then. Please read section 'Maintenance phase'
to find out how you can keep these results.
